Job Summary

This role involves uploading digital files and data, organizing and archiving records and documents, making copies of paperwork, distributing materials, retrieving data and files for other departments, and organizing paper and electronic records using alphabetical and numerical systems. The ideal candidate must be knowledgeable, courteous, professional, and able to multitask effectively.

Responsibilities
  1. Organize and manage the EHS child and family filing system both digitally and in hard copy.
  2. Input child and family services data into the ChildPlus data system.
  3. Upload and attach child and family services documents to the ChildPlus system.
  4. Label and update paper files for newly enrolled children and families.
  5. Provide administrative support such as typing, faxing, scanning, shredding, and compiling materials.
  6. Perform other duties as assigned by the supervisor.
Outputs

Administrative support and overall management of the child and family filing system.
